Template:Realworld According to a deleted scene from the Star Trek: The Next Generation episode "Remember Me", Cara Hill was an exobiologist assigned to the USS Enterprise-D in early 2367. She was the wife of Doctor Richard Hill.
The character was played by Marilyn Rockafellow in the deleted scene. Her costume was auctioned off on It's A Wrap! sale and auction on eBay.
